Ingredients

Julie's Tomato Chutney

  • 600 g ripe tomatoes
  • 1 onion, peeled & quartered
  • 1 clove garlic, peeled
  • 1 fresh red chilli, cut in pieces
  • 2 level teaspoons salt
  • 230 g Soft brown sugar
  • 1 level tsp curry powder, Baba's or similar
  • 1/2 level tsp mustard powder
  • 3 whole cloves
  • 30 g Worcestershire sauce
  • 230 g vinegar, malt
  • 30 g sultanas
  • 2 bay leaves

Recipe's preparation

  1. Sterilise 2 300ml jars with lids
  2. Place 250ml water in TM bowl
    Measure 600g tomatoes into Varoma, then score with a cross the skin of the end opposite the stem. Arrange tomatoes so that some holes remain uncovered to allow steam release.
    15min/Varoma/Speed 1
  3. When steaming is done, carefully & quickly transfer tomatoes into ice water bath. Leave in for a couple of minutes, then skins should peel off easily.
  4. Put tomatoes back in Varoma and place over a large bowl.
  5. Place onion, garlic and chilli into TM bowl and chop 2sec/Sp 6
  6. Add to Varoma with tomatoes, sprinkle with the salt and stir to combine. Leave to drain over large bowl for at least 1 hour, or overnight. Discard drained liquid.
  7. Place all other ingredients in TM bowl and add tomato mixture.
    Place empty Varoma without lid in place of MC.
    Cook 30mins/120deg/Counter-clockwise operation"Counter-clockwise operation" /Speed 0.5
  8. Carefully pour hot relish into sterilised jars, seal and invert for 10mins.
    Cool completely, then store in refrigerator.
